Обо мне Начал свой путь разработки с веба еще в 2015 году, а начинал веб разработку с php, Laravel. Однако познакомившись как-то с python, теперь тот самый Питонист. Backend до мозга костей, не редко сталкивался с фронтом, есть понимание (html, css, bootstrap, vue, node). В последнее время очень интересно заниматься архитектурой, рефакторить и расширять, устранять узкие места в системе, оптимизировать запросы к БД. Есть опыт работы как с синхронными приложениями, так и с асинхронными. Иногда, когда не пишу код, увлекаюсь созданием музыки/ремиксов и мувимейкингом) Ключевые навыки Python Git SQL Bash PostgreSQL Django Framework Linux ООП MySQL Redis docker Ci CD Google big query Fastapi Jenkins Asyncio SQL alchemy RabbitMQ Celery DRF Flask Sanic GraphQL
Обо мне Развиваюсь в разработке ПО. Направление Backend. Увлекаюсь разработкой от низкоуровневых языков до фронта. Не ограничиваю себя языком, уровнем реализации(типо высокоуровневый, низкоуровневый). Понимаю бизнес задачи и не боюсь ответственности. Нахожу проблему и решаю, проанализировав несколько вариантов решения. Не боюсь критики, а только здорово ее воспринимаю, если это действительно полезно и разумно.
Обо мне Достижения: 1 Применил технологии, которые позволили уменьшить габариты устройств на 50% а также сложность и стоимость оборудования на 50%. 2 Применил программные средства, которые позволили ускорить скорость разработки новых проектов в 3 раза, а также сделали возможным разработку новых, более сложных проектов. 3 Награжден Почетной грамотой Законодательного Собрания Санкт-Петербурга за личный вклад в разработку и создание гидроакустической техники, укрепляющей обороноспособность страны, и многолетний труд. 4 Принимал участие в конференциях в качестве спикера. 5 Награжден за высокий уровень подготовки и проведения конференций молодых специалистов. 6 Участвовал в приемо-сдаточных испытаниях продукции заказчику. 7 Разработал и отладил программное обеспечение для нескольких проектов. 8 Разработал электронные модули для нескольких проектов.
Аналитический склад ума, целеустремленный, внимательный к деталям. Хороший технический бэкграунд. Новые знания и опыт даются легко. Есть опыт в переписывании легаси на новый язык, есть опыт разработки с нуля. Мои ориентиры в работе и жизни: - помогать людям решать их проблемы - начинать решение задачи с конца - не усложнять без надобности - учиться каждый день Умею анализировать суть проблемы и разрабатывать адекватные решения. Свободно пишу и читаю по-английски, неплохо разговариваю.
Обо мне Аналитический склад ума, целеустремленный, внимательный к деталям. Хороший технический бэкграунд. Новые знания и опыт даются легко. Обо мне Знание python 3 Умею писать pytest тесты Фреймворки Django FrontEnd: html/css Знание СУБД MySQL Базовое знание sql запросов Использование систем контроля версий (Git) Умение работать в команде Пользователь Linux, Windows Желание расти и познавать новое
Продуктовый дизайнер, с большим опытом в UX и UI, с бэкграундом бэкенд-разработчика и знанием основ фронтенд разработки. Отличные знания Figma: Компоненты, автолейауты, плагины, UI-киты и т.д. Опыт в создании сервисной анимации. проведение дизайн-исследований, рынка, создания гипотез. Создание CJM. Высока экспертиза в дизайне интерфейсов и веб-систем. Развитие продуктов.
Операционные системы: Windows Другое: Agile (SCRUM, Kanban) JIRA, Trello Git, CI/CD pipelines Jenkins, AppDistribution Figma, Zeplin опыт с: GPS, Bluetooth, WiFi, Camera, Акселерометр, Датчики
Квалифицированный Android-разработчик с 2х-летним опытом разработки коммерческого программного обеспечения с использованием Kotlin, Java Хорошие навыки в разработке мобильных приложений. Опыт управления командой разработчиков: постановка задач и приоритетов, код-ревью
Предпочел бы разработать архитектурное серверное приложение на основе .net. Имею значительный опыт разработки программного обеспечения для бизнеса в сфере недвижимости. BACKEND DEVELOPMENT SKILLS ● Architecture - DDD, SOLID, REST, CRUD, DI, TDD ● Technology ● .NET / .NET Core ● C# ● ASP.NET / ASP.NET Core ● Azure ● Kubernetes ● Unit / Integration Tests ● Linq ● Transact-SQL ● OAuth ● Native (Linux / Windows) C/C++ ● Interop / Reflection ● Software ● Entity Framework / Entity Framework Core ● Microsoft SQL Server ● Swagger ● MySQL ● SQLite ● ClickHouse ● Redis ● Rancher ● Hangfire ● IdentityServer4 ● Lucene ● Nancy ● ASP.NET MVC ● Web API ● IIS / Kestrel ● xUnit FRONTEND DEVELOPMENT SKILLS ● Frontend architecture - SPA, MVC, MVVM ● Frontend technology ● Html5 ● TypeScript ● JavaScript ● Ajax ● Css ● Less ● Frontend software ● Node.is ● Devexpress ● Webpack ● Bower ● Knockout ● Angular ● jQuery ● Moment.js ● Bootstrap ● Silverlight PERSONAL SKILLS ● Spoken english ● Database optimization ● Code optimization ● Unit / integration testing ● Teacher / mentor ● Integration ● Microsoft Office ● Payment Systems ● Native SQL Databases ● Development tools ● Linux (OpenSuse) / Visual Studio Code / Git ● Windows / Visual Studio / TFS ● Microsoft Azure / Visual Studio ● JetBrains Rider / DataGrip ● GitHub ● Postman ● IDA Pro ● Swagger ● Docker ● Team tools ● GitLab ● ClickUp ● HubStaff ● Discord ● Architectural patterns ● Multitier architecture ● MVC ● MVVM ● REST ● Dependency injection ● Unit of Work ● Lock ● Singleton ● Style ● SOLID ● CRUD ● SPA ● Code First ● Test-driven ● Arduino SKILLS IN LEARINING PLAN ● Microservices (middle) ● ML.NET (middle) ● Cloud (middle) ● RabbitMQ (middle) LEADING BOOKS ● Steve McConnell -- Code Complete ● Martin Fowler -- Patterns of Enterprise Application Architecture LINKS ● Code sa